Isle of Grain put-in

This slipway sits on the Isle of Grain, the settlement at the tip of the Hoo Peninsula, facing open tidal flats on the Thames Estuary. Yantlet Creek, a largely silted channel that once linked the Thames to the Medway, separates the peninsula from the Allhallows Marshes to the south. Grain Tower, a fort completed in 1855, stands a short distance offshore.
